The early paper by P. Barbier (1898) and the thesis of V. Grignard (1901) led to the foundation of the 'Grignard reaction'. It follows, however, from existing documents, the discussion between Barbier and Grignard (1910) and a letter of Grignard (1912) that the reaction should more correctly be called 'Barbier-Grignard reaction' but that the reagent should be named the familiar 'Grignard reagent.' Grignard studied chemistry under Barbier a n d r e c e i v e d in 1901 his d e g r e e of Docteur ès sciences o n the basis of his thesis w h e r e he i n v e s t i ­ gated the use of m a g n e s i u m for o r g a n i c s y n t h e s i s o n the s u g g e s t i o n of Barbier. A f e w days later Barbier sent a letter to the e d i t o r of Salut Public. T h e letter c o n t a i n s s o m e s t a t e m e n t s important to the history of the r e a c t i o n . Mg (ОН) I In his paper he g i v e s a d e t a i l e d d e s c r i p t i o n of the p r o c e d u r e w h i c h is the s a m e as the c l a s s i c a l p r o c e d u r e of the G r i g n a r d r e a c t i o n . Barbier e n d s his paper w i t h a remark that he w a s able to carry out a n u m b e r of s y n t h e s i s by this m e t h o d a n d he intends to report t h e m in the future. L o o k i n g b a c k at the problem G r i g n a r d - B a r b i e r o n e c o u l d say that the reaction s h o u l d from the b e g i n n i n g be c a l l e d B a r b i e r - G r i g n a r d R e a c t i o n , but the m a g n e s i u m o r g a n i c reagent c a n be c a l l e d G r i g n a r d reagent b e c a u s e it w a s isolated a n d a n a l y s e d by G r i g n a r d .
